With the advent of the information age, the competition between corporations has evolved into the competition on Supply Chain with the globalization and the intensification of competition. Dynamic complexity of supply chains is particularly important, and the transmission of information is the important factor which affects the supply chain system dynamic characteristics. In the process of information transmission, there will be different levels of information distortions, causing operational costs and increase the risk, resulting bullwhip effect which have seriously restricted the supply chain system.This paper discusses the information issue in Supply Chain Management (SCM) using the relevant control theory, especially analyzes how the phenomenon of distortion of information affects supply chain system, and analyzing the stability of supply chain system without information lead time.First, we analyze the transmission of information in the supply chain system in the role of information sharing on the impact of the supply chain, in particular discussed the information in the supply chain distortions - bullwhip effect. The control theory based on the supply chain system of two mathematical model, that is, the difference equation discrete systems model and state-space model, and then introduces quantitative methods of the bullwhip effect.This was followed by analysis of the supply chain dynamic nature when the information delay does not exist under the single-class supply chain system. We draw the parameters which lead to stability of the supply chain.Finally, with introduction of switched systems research methods, we establish a multi-class supply chain switched system model. Analysis shows that the switching law leads to the supply chain system in the complex dynamic behavior.
